Mirae Corporation - Asset Resilience Ratio
Mirae Corporation (025560)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 4.45% as of September 2024.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. About Mirae Corporation
Mirae Corporation manufactures and sells semiconductor equipment in South Korea, Asia, and Europe. It offers ATE Test Handlers, such as memory, application, logic, and module test handlers, as well as burn-in sorters, auto scrap, and chillers.
